Welcome to the ChipGate crew! The Striderline timing-chip reader is the little box that logs every runner crossing the mats at the Fennwick Marathon. It buffers reads locally when the uplink drops, so never power-cycle it mid-race. Config lives on the SD card; the sync daemon pushes results every thirty seconds. If the unit ever locks after a firmware flash, you'll unlock maintenance mode with the recovery passphrase below.

vault phrase of tajef-faduf = casox-ralius-julir

Meeting notes — 09:15, Ops huddle. Topic: Skylark R2 drone returning for servicing. Unit logged faulty altimeter during the Calderbrook survey; flight ops grounded it pending inspection. Receiving site (Thornmere depot) to expect one hard case, approx. 12 kg, via Redvale Couriers on Friday. Props removed, batteries cased separately per transport rules. Servicing slot already booked with Aelstrom Avionics. Receiving must countersign the transfer sheet on arrival and hold the case in Bay 2. Courier hand-over proceeds per the instruction below.

drop instructions, kahip-yahig: the aldion rusion courier leaves the holius oliath tamion ledger at gate 7743 under passcode 254881

## Runbook — Reset Flow Revamp (Keystile)

The new password reset flow shipped behind `RESET_V2_ENABLED`. If reset emails stall: check the mailer queue depth, then the token service health endpoint. Tokens now expire in 15 minutes, not 60 — expect tickets about that. Rollback: flip the flag off and restart the auth pods; no migration needed. Token signing requires the shared secret, which the env file sets on the line directly below.

vault entry, fadup-tagag: RELAY_SECRET8=2fd92179

Dear colleagues,

Following extended review, the steering group recommends proceeding with the sale of the Cartwheel Logistics unit to Benfield Holdings. Due diligence materials have been assembled, and the valuation range remains consistent with the figures Marguerite presented in June. Employee transition terms are still under negotiation and should be treated with appropriate discretion. Department heads should prepare continuity plans for shared services by month-end. Please note the following before the board session:

board note of yahig-yahif: Silmirox Works plans to raise the Aldius list price by 18.5 percent in January. The steering committee signed off on a budget of $141.9 million for Project Tamix. The renewal with Eliysek Logistics closes at $114.1 million a year, 18.9 percent below the last contract. Project Gordor slips by a full year because of the supplier delay.